Azure Storage-exempel med hjälp av .NET-klientbibliotek
Den här artikeln innehåller en översikt över kodexempelscenarier som finns i våra utvecklarguider och exempellagringsplats. Klicka på länkarna för att visa motsvarande exempel, antingen i våra utvecklarguider eller i GitHub-lagringsplatser.
Utvecklarguider är samlingar med artiklar som innehåller detaljerad information och kodexempel för specifika scenarier som rör Azure Storage-tjänster. Mer information om utvecklarguiden för Blob Storage för .NET finns i Kom igång med Azure Blob Storage och .NET.
Kommentar
De här exemplen använder det senaste Azure Storage .NET v12-biblioteket. Äldre v11-kod finns i Azure Blob Storage-exempel för .NET på GitHub-lagringsplatsen.
Blobexempel
Följande tabell länkar till Utvecklarguider och exempel för Azure Blob Storage som använder .NET-klientbibliotek:
Data Lake Storage-exempel
Följande tabell länkar till Data Lake Storage-exempel som använder .NET-klientbibliotek:
Område | Exempel på GitHub |
---|---|
Autentisering | Autentisera med en Active Directory-token Autentisera med en delad nyckelautentisering med hjälp av en signatur för delad åtkomst (SAS) |
Filsystem | Skapa en fil med hjälp av en filsystemklient Hämta egenskaper för en fil och en katalog Byt namn på en fil och en katalog |
Katalog | Skapa en katalog Skapa en fil med hjälp av katalogklienten Lista kataloger Bläddra mellan filer och kataloger |
Fil | Ladda upp en fil Ladda upp genom att lägga till en fil Ladda ned en filuppsättning och hämta en filåtkomstkontrollista Ange och hämta behörigheter för en fil |
Felsökning | Utlösa ett återställningsbart fel |
Azure-filexempel
Följande tabell länkar till Azure Files-exempel som använder .NET-klientbibliotek:
Köexempel
Följande tabell länkar till Azure Queues-exempel som använder .NET-klientbibliotek:
Område | Exempel på GitHub |
---|---|
Autentisering | Autentisera med Microsoft Entra-ID Autentisera med en anslutningssträng Autentisera med hjälp av en delad nyckelautentisering autentisera med hjälp av en signatur för delad åtkomst (SAS)) Autentisera med en Active Directory-token |
Queue | Skapa en kö och lägg till ett meddelande |
Meddelande | Ta emot och bearbeta meddelanden Titta på meddelanden Ta emot meddelanden och uppdatera tidsgränsen för synlighet |
Felsökning | Utlösa ett återställningsbart fel med hjälp av en köklient |
Tabellexempel
Följande lista länkar till Azure Table Storage-exempel som använder .NET-klientbibliotek:
- Autentisering
- Skapa och ta bort tabeller
- Skapa och ta bort entiteter
- Frågetabeller
- Fråga entiteter
- Uppdatera och uppdatera tabellentiteter
- Transaktionella batchåtgärder
- Anpassa serialisering
Exempel för inaktuella klientbibliotek finns i Azure Table Storage-exempel för .NET.
Azure-kodexempelbibliotek
Om du vill visa de fullständiga .NET-exempelbiblioteken går du till:
Du kan bläddra och klona GitHub-lagringsplatsen för varje bibliotek.
Kom igång-guider
I följande artiklar finns anvisningar om hur du installerar och kommer igång med Azure Storage-klientbiblioteken.
- Snabbstart: Azure Blob Storage-klientbibliotek för .NET
- Snabbstart: Azure Queue Storage-klientbibliotek för .NET
- Komma igång med Azure Table Service i .NET
- Utveckla för Azure Files med .NET
Nästa steg
För information om exempel för andra språk:
- Java: Azure Storage-exempel med Java
- Python: Azure Storage-exempel med Python
- JavaScript/Node.js: Azure Storage-exempel med JavaScript
- C++: Azure Storage-exempel med C++
- Alla andra språk: Azure Storage-exempel